Ingredients for Oreo Cupcakes

Gather the following ingredients for your Oreo Cupcakes to create a mouthwatering reveal:

  • 1 box chocolate cake mix: The base of your cupcake, which provides that rich chocolate flavor. You can use any brand you love, and for a homemade touch, consider making your cake mix from scratch.
  • 3 large eggs: These provide structure and moisture, ensuring a lovely tender crumb in your cupcakes.
  • 1 cup water: Helps to bind everything together; feel free to swap it for coffee for an enhanced chocolate flavor!
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il: Enables your cupcakes to remain moist and delectable.
  • 1 cup crushed Oreo cookies: The sweetest surprise! They add richness, depth, and that iconic Oreo taste.
  • 1 cup heavy cream: This makes your whipped frosting extraordinarily creamy and indulgent.
  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ar: Adds sweetness and helps stabilize your whipped cream.
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: A classic flavor enhancer that rounds out your frosting.
  • Extra Oreo cookies for garnish: They not only make your cupcakes look beautiful but also serve as a delicious finishing touch.

How to Make Oreo Cupcakes

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line your cupcake pan with cupcake liners, ensuring a colorful presentation.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ine the chocolate cake mix, eggs, water, and vegetable oil. Blend until the mixture is smooth and well combined, taking a moment to enjoy that rich, chocolaty aroma wafting around you.
  3. Gently fold in the crushed Oreo cookies with a spatula, ensuring to retain some of the cookie pieces for that delightful crunch.
  4. Spoon the batter into each liner, filling them about two-thirds full to allow for rise without overflowing.
  5.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the centers comes out clean. Keep an eye on them, the moment they puff up and start to crack ever so slightly is when they’re done!
  6. Let the cupcakes cool completely on a wire rack. Patience is key here; cooling allows for a proper frosting experience.
  7. In another bowl, whip together the heavy cream,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ract until stiff peaks form. This indicates that you’ve achieved perfect frosting consistency—light and airy!
  8. Frost the cooled cupcakes generously, sculpting the frosting into a delightful swirl. You can use a piping bag for a more professional presentation.
  9. Garnish with half an Oreo cookie on top, creating a cute and inviting decoration that hints at the deliciousness beneath.
  10. Enjoy your delicious Oreo Cupcakes!

Chef’s Notes & Helpful Tips

  • Make-ahead tips: Prepare the cupcake batter a day ahead and store it in the fridge. When ready, just scoop, bake, and frost!
  • Cooking alternatives: If you’re feeling adventurous, you can use an air fryer instead of the oven. Pop them in at 330°F (165°C) for about 12-15 minutes.
  • Customization ideas: Add a touch of mint extract for a refreshing twist or mix in chocolate chips for an extra chocolate explosion.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Overmixing the batter: Mixing too much can lead to dense cupcakes. Blend just until combined for a light texture.
  2. Not preheating the oven: Make sure it’s at the right temperature before you start baking for even results.
  3. Frosting before cooling: Ensure the cupcakes have completely cooled; warm ones can cause the frosting to melt away.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

You can keep your Oreo Cupcakes fresh for up to 3 days at room temperature in an airtight container. If you want to store them longer, place them in the fridge for up to 5-7 days. For extended storage, freeze them for up to 3 months without frosting. When you’re ready to enjoy, simply thaw them overnight in the fridge and frost as desired.

FAQs

1. Can I use a homemade cake mix?
Absolutely! You can create a homemade chocolate cake mix with flour, cocoa powder, sugar, baking soda, and other essential ingredients.

2. How can I make the frosting dairy-free?
You can substitute heavy cream with full-fat coconut cream or a vegan whipping cream blend for a dairy-free option.

3. Can I make these cupcakes gluten-free?
Yes, just swap the chocolate cake mix for a gluten-free cake mix, ensuring your Oreo cookies are also gluten-free.

4. What can I do with leftover frosting?
Leftover frosting can store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week. Use it on other baked goods or stand-alone.

5. How can I prevent the cupcakes from sticking?
Ensure that you use quality cupcake liners, and if in doubt, lightly grease them for extra insurance.
